Home ZTE Phones ZTE Blade Q Mini ZTE Blade Q Mini Specs User Score Be the first to review this phone Add Review OS Android 4.2 Display 4.0 inches 800 x 480 pixels Camera 5 MP (Single camera) Hardware MediaTek 1GB RAM Storage 4GB, microSDHC Battery 1500 mAh Description Blade Q Mini has a 4-inch low resolution display (480 x 800), 1.2 GHz dual-core processor and 5-megapixel camera with autofocus. I want it 0 users I have it 1 user I had it 0 users Specs Compare Display Size: 4.0 inches Resolution: 800 x 480 pixels, 233 PPI Technology: IPS LCD Screen-to-body: 56.70 % Colors: 16 777 216 Features: Ambient light sensor, Proximity sensor Hardware System chip: MediaTek MT6572 Processor: Dual-core, 1200 MHz, ARM Cortex-A7 GPU: Mali-400 MP1 RAM: 1GB LPDDR2 Internal storage: 4GB Storage expansion: microSDHC up to 32 GB OS: Android (4.2) Device type: Smartphone Battery Capacity: 1500 mAh Type: Li - Ion, User replaceable Camera Rear: Single camera Main camera: 5 MP (Autofocus) Flash: LED Video recording: Yes Design Size comparison Dimensions: 4.94 x 2.52 x 0.35 inches (125 x 64 x 9 mm) Keys: Right: Volume control Colors: Black, White Cellular 3G: Bands 8(900), 1(2100) Data Speed: HSDPA+ (4G) 21.1 Mbit/s, UMTS Multimedia Headphones: 3.5mm jack Speakers: Earpiece, Loudspeaker Features: Album art cover, Background playback Connectivity & Features Bluetooth: 4.0 Wi-Fi: 802.11 b, g, n; Hotspot USB: microUSB, USB 2.0 Features: Mass storage device, Charging Location: GPS, A-GPS Sensors: Accelerometer, Compass Other: Tethering, Computer sync, OTA sync Phone features Notifications: Haptic feedback, Music ringtones (MP3, WAV), Polyphonic ringtones, Vibration, Flight mode, Silent mode, Speakerphone Other features: Voice dialing, Voice commands, Voice recording Availability Oct 31, 2013 Officially announced: Yes Despite our efforts to provide full and correct ZTE Blade Q Mini specifications, there is always a possibility of admitting a mistake.
